Sister Jayanti – 18th September 2022 am GCH To know, accept and then to follow….

20 September 2022

Baba’s Murli today covers the subject of faith. And four aspects of faith: the self, God, family and drama.  At one point Avyakt Bapdada said that these four aspects of faith are like the four sides of the lift.  When all four sides of the lift are closed then it can move.  If they are not closed on all four sides then it cannot move.  So in terms of faith and how we can fly up in Sangamyug, we can see how all four aspects are equally important and if one aspect is missing the soul gets stuck and is not able to move nor reach the destination of the highest stage God is offering us.

We always heard the word faith in the context of God.  Usually people say that which you cannot see but believe in is faith, not visible.  So I am very surprised they then take up human form and say to have faith in those.  And Baba says, of course, none of that is valid, but it is the Incorporeal, which we cannot see with these eyes, and yet we have faith.  Baba has used three words today:  janna, manna, chalnna:   to know, to accept and to follow.   Baba has used this especially in the context of the faith that you are the soul.  We have heard of faith in God, but it is only Baba that says to have the faith that you are a soul.  They speak of soul and yet do not define it, nor use the term; to have the faith that you are a soul. There is quite a difference.  The first is to know that I am a soul and know God.  The second is to accept that this is truly who I am and to accept that this is the Supreme Being, and to reflect on that title, Supreme Soul, to accept this.  Then we start to get an idea of the greatness of God, the Supreme amongst all.  Then to follow it through in terms of practise.  The practice of soul consciousness and the practice of all relationships with one.  All three things, step by step, by step.  We can see how far we have been able to move on that journey for ourselves, and accordingly then how it works in our life.

Baba has said and it is remembered in the Gita, faith leads to victory. Baba has often spoken about it in Sakar and Avyakt Murlis. Yet Baba is asking us to check ourselves to see to what extent are we experiencing victory.  At one point, Dadi had defined success and victory as both words were coming up.  Success is related to the external.  Service and aspects I get engaged in and if I am seeing the success of that great, but if I am not seeing this, I need to find out the reason.  Baba’s knowledge is such that we realise that Drama is so perfect that nothing ever happens without a reason. So if not success, I need to see where something is not quite right, I haven’t got the formula correct and so things are not turning out the way I would like.   Then victory.  Baba says check the quality and percentage of faith in terms of victory.  What is that?  Victory is all the things that are going on inside of me.  To what extent do I have victory over negativity and over waste.  So we can begin to see powerfully how we can judge our own faith with this.  We can say we have faith and also say ‘why is God not helping me’.  Do these sentences match?  Even a lokik father would respond instantly, if we say we need help.  God is instantly going to do what is needed. He is not just a father, He is the Supreme Father.  We don’t even have to make a phone call!  I just have to invoke Baba.  Baba is a magic word.  I just have to think of Baba and in whatever way the help is needed it is going to happen.  I don’t need to ask.  Baba sees.  I just have to invoke so that Baba becomes present and I don’t feel alone, but feel the power of God with me. 

I have just mentioned the negativity and waste.  In any situation if for example, there are two people working together and one gets a little intolerant and impatient and the other one very quietly just leaves.  Where is the victory and where is the defeat If I have become intolerant and inpatient is that victory or defeat as someone quietly left and I can then just get on with it.  But this is defeat because even in a little thing I couldn’t tolerate and I reacted and my old sanskars had victory over me.  So can I keep checking throughout the day at what point do I move away from srimat, which would mean defeat. In little things like tolerating someone’s nature or tolerating a little bit of challenge in terms of comfort or discomfort, likes or dislikes.  Can I keep checking and experimenting ‘am I tolerant’.  Think of all the powers…it is not just one.  To what extent am I using the powers that Baba has given me.  The powers are available to me.  I have to connect and then all these powers will come to serve me.  Baba sometimes uses the expression and asks us to check ‘When am I having victory and when am I experiencing defeat and that will show me how far I have moved in terms of faith.  Faith is not static.  Faith can grow and develop and this is why we are all still here.  When we came to Baba what was the quality of our faith then.  And with all life’s experiences that were put in front of us, we are still here today, still coming here early on a Sunday morning!  The more we experience victory the more my faith grows.  Faith increases the more we experience victory.  The more we experience victory the more my faith in Baba grows.  Also with the subject of faith in the self.  The challenge of this particular examination is that it is ongoing and all day!  In the lokik world we know exams are coming and we prepare.  But in this case, when Baba says ‘Be ever ready’ It is a reality as we don’t know when tests will come.  This is why Amrit Vela is so important to fill the soul with Baba’s power and to use that power at all times throughout the day.  Baba says the examination takes just one moment.  Baba is not just talking about at the end….although at the end is it just Baba, or are attachments pulling me.  Is it really just Baba and I can say, yes Baba I am ready to come and ready to stay and do whatever you wish.  Maybe Baba is going to touch you and take you to a place of safety.  Or maybe Baba is going to say, yes this is time to leave the body and become the angel and fly.  We don’t know.  But through the passage of each day we need to see…..maybe I have parked the car and come back and see a puncture, or a scratch….what is my stage there.  Am I able to say it is ok, it is only a car.  Or am I upset and I forget all the gyan.  So we have to be ever ready at all times. My victory will strengthen faith and will allow me to pass the tests.  Tomorrow bigger tests will come and I will be able to manage.  But maybe I explode internally at a little thing, that is also fine, as at least then I know where I am at and there are no illusions, but if I can see what the signals are telling me,  I then know what more I need to do.

I found the Murli beautiful, powerful and fascinating and the thought came that even if we had this one Murli if we just follow, we could become complete and perfect.  Yet we have an Avyakt Murli each week.  All the things of gyan that Baba is teaching us and then there is the practical impact of these in terms of the quality of my yoga and dharna.  These are the two subjects Baba takes up.  So the avyakt Murli truly is the mirror to see the self, with these three steps:  To know, accept and then to follow. 

When I came to Baba I didn’t know I was coming for transformation.  I was coming to understand as I was so curious what the Brahma Kumaris teach.  The more I understood the more I realised that understanding means practical transformation otherwise I haven’t really understood.  It is the end of the season in this 1992 Murli and Baba has given us homework.  You will pick up all the treasures I am sure.

Sister Jayanti - 28th August 2022, GCH – London Soul, God and Karma

30 August 2022

In today’s murli they were celebrating Holi.   We heard the Shiv Ratri murli earlier and they had created a garden on the stage.  One day it was a scene of Heaven and another day a scene of the Subtle Region and today it is the scene of a garden and of course Baba is commenting that they have put in a lot of hard work and effort to create the beautiful garden and flowers. However,  Baba is more interested in the living flowers of His garden and so we are those living flowers and Baba has transformed us from thorns into flowers.  Something that cannot happen in the world out there but it happens with God’s magic in terms of the transformation of the human soul.

 

I am also reflecting on a whole year’s murlis that we have heard on the subject of tapasya.  Baba started it in October 1990 and from then on the murlis on tapasya continued in 1991.  1992 it is the end of that year of tapasya with Shiv Ratri and, just reflecting on what is the message that Baba has been giving us through all these murlis.   I am remembering that when people talk about the Shrimat Bhagwad Gita they say that the Gita is the text book for life in the sense that it teaches you how to live your life and there are three main subjects that the Gita takes up and they are the knowledge of soul, the knowledge of the Supreme Soul and karma philosophy.

 

When we think about all the knowledge that Baba has given us then we see how Baba’s knowledge is very much connected with these three topics and whatever is the text book, the Bhagwad Gita, and it is quite small, but then they give lots of commentaries and explanations etc and then it becomes bigger.   But Baba’s Murli is the real Gita. 

 

God is here on the battlefield of karma with us, teaching us not to fight a battle but rather how to be able to come to that state of inner consciousness in which there is victory over all negativity and just as you don’t fight darkness to bring light - you just light a candle and the darkness disappears.  When Baba teaches us through the Murli He is not saying fight for this and that and with this one, He is saying all of this is not what belongs to you.  It is not part of your original state of being and so forget all of that and come back to the awareness of who you truly are and remember that you are a soul, your relationships are with God and then automatically the quality of your actions will change. 

 

And then Baba has been explaining about gyan.  Very often He says all the gyan I am giving you is to enable you to have yoga and so even if you summarise the three things, soul, God and karma and you bring it down further to the essence, the whole subject is about yoga and so when Baba gave us a whole year for tapasya - and tapasya doesn’t mean sitting in a cave or locking yourself up in one room of the house and saying don’t disturb me I am in yoga.  Baba is saying my relationship with God should be the priority within everything else that I am doing and so the subject of karma yoga has been explained in a very beautiful way. 

 

As you do your karma what is your consciousness as you are doing it?  What is the purpose of your doing karma yoga?   There have been thousands of years in which we did not understand the purpose of karma yoga or what our consciousness should have been and so there is a big backlog which has to be settled and cleared and so on one level yoga is to be able to clear the backlog but on another level yoga is the consciousness in which I do the karma that I am doing today so that I am earning a fortune for the future not just for half the cycle.

 

Baba has explained in sakar Murlis how, even in the Copper Age there isn’t really intense suffering.  It is a period in which we have fallen off the pedestal of purity and so we are getting sick, unhappy, but the suffering of kaliyug is an intense state which is very different to the Copper Age.

 

Even 600 years ago India was very different so just imagine how much stock of good karma Baba’s children have accumulated in Sangamyug that Bharat still has that condition.

 

It emphasises to me that the time to accumulate good karma is today, and in this short period of time we have to accumulate so much that definitely at least for 4,000 years and maybe even for 4,500 years we are able to experience  the benefit of it in some form or another and this is why Baba has been emphasising, and in today’s murli it is emphasised again, that it is yoga and karma.  It is never one alone. 

 

I can’t say yoga, yoga, yoga.  Human beings need to be in action.  We are on the field of action.  We are engaged with each other and this becomes give and take with each other and so karma is what we are here for but the quality of karma is whether I am remembering Baba or my remembrance of Baba is such that the consciousness is being cleaned out and so it is never that I am doing karma for my own self to benefit, but the karma I am doing is service of others, and you can apply that to lokik life also – in a work situation for example. 

 

We are at the end of kalyug and the majority of the worlds’ population has come onto the field of action, only since 1900.  If you look at the population figures before and after and you will see that most of the souls are very new souls.  They haven’t been around a long time and so they don’t know about God.  They don’t know about the secrets of karma the way we do and so whatever they are doing is their business.  It is not my business.

 

What I have to do is that if I am in the same situation as them I have to make sure that I am able to give them something.   Something from Baba’s peace, something from Baba’s love.  Something that  enables them to come back to some state of dignity and respect by giving them respect.  I mustn’t say they are kaliyug souls and I am not going to bother with them.  I have to make sure that the quality of my karma is based on my relationship with Baba because yoga and connection with God is the essence of everything and so can I make sure that the karma I am doing, whether it is in the lokik world or whether it is in Baba’s house, is only filled with God’s qualities and God’s love and power.  Love is one of the qualities and power is another but I am only emphasising those two out of all the other qualities.

 

There is respect, kindness, compassion - all of those are God’s qualities, but one other very major one of His qualities is forgiveness and in bhakti they remember God’s mercy, compassion and truth but they also remember God’s forgiveness.  Just imagine if in bhakti we didn’t have that faith and trust from last kalpa that yes, God truly can forgive.  How could we have survived.

 

We made a mistake and then we asked God for forgiveness.  The mix up comes when you go to a human being and you think that by giving that human being something you are going to be forgiven your mistake.  If I have erred against a human being and I go to them and ask for forgiveness - this is absolutely right.  It might take away some of their pain.  It could be too deep and they don’t want to forgive me.  But at least I can try that from my side.

 

But if I have done something and I go to a pundit or a priest or an agent in between thinking they can absolve me of my sins – that is where Baba says that your connection is with God and only God is the purifer and can absolve yo of sins, not a human beings.  God’s power and God’s love can forgive and purify. 

 

In today’s murli Baba has focused a lot on the subject of Holi and taking up the word Ho li. 

 

Whatever has happened it has gone, it has passed and so don’t waste your time and energy thinking about the past.  If you do you are missing out on the opportunity of being able to take what Baba offers now.  Just fill yourself with all of that so that then you can move on.

 

What are the chains that bind us to the past?  It is our karma, but whatever I did at that time I now have to sort that out with God’s help.  It is my thoughts that today are adding to the chains from the past, and so if I truly want to settle the past so that I can move forward, I am not doing anyone else a favour.  I want to fly and move forward today.  If there are chains holding me back how can I fly?

 

Many of Baba’s children have been practising yoga for a few years maybe but many of us for decades and we still have not got to the point where we can say yes, my yoga is how I would like it to be. 

 

Ask Brahmins if they have any complaints and sometimes they will say I don’t have complaints about anyone else but I have a complaint about myself.  I am not able to have the quality of yoga that I would like to have.  This is often said.

 

Some say it the other way:  I think I am having yoga.  I am giving a lot of time to yoga but how come my sanskars are the same as they were yesterday, or last year or even before that.

 

Baba wants me to change every day and if I don’t, how am I going to get to my destination of satopradhan.  It is not possible.   And if I am still carrying the sanskars of the past then it is an indication that I am not having the fire of yoga that Baba wants me to have or that I want to have.

 

It is also true, unfortunately, that we still identify people with their nature.  This one has always been like this and always will be – like a curse, underlining their negative sanskar.   I am not giving them good wishes or support for transformation.   What is it doing to me.  It means that my thoughts are still connected with the past and I am creating more and more chains on myself and so what are the quality of my thoughts today:  are they pure, are they in God’s remembrance, are they in the awareness of who I truly am? Is it with recognition that the Brahmins that I am interacting with our future deities.  Am I seeing them with that awareness?

 

Tapasya is only possible when my thoughts are focused on the inner being, the soul, and I am concerned about my transformation and moving forward.

 

Baba says have good wishes for all, but if they are not filled with good wishes and I am taking sorrow from the past then that is interference in my tapasya.

 

Baba has said very clearly today that there is one mistake that we make and it sounds in words like a good mistake but it is the biggest mistake of all because it creates the most upheaval and that is we forget the things that we are supposed to remember and remember the things that we are supposed to forget.  It sounds simple and basic but how often do I consciously remember that I am a shining star and see you as shining stars and how often does it fly out of my mind and I see you as a brother or sister.  Don’t even see each other as brother and sister but as a shining star. And I am supposed to remember Baba and I say I forgot.  I got so engaged in my work and Baba slipped away somewhere and so where are my thoughts going?

 

I need to forget all the things that occupy space in my head.  Either I haven’t forgiven others their mistakes or I am also holding on to my own mistakes and I am carrying the burden of that.

 

And so the big story of being able to put a full stop and Baba said recently and also today, don’t just put a stop.  Put a full stop.  Not a partial stop.  A full stop.  Connected with not letting go of the past is that it is the cause of other waste thoughts:  why, what, how, if, but.  Little words but think about it.

 

Every time I have this question why, how many waste thoughts does it generate.  It seems a huge amount and it is creating loss of time, loss of energy, loss of purity.  More negativity is coming in and it is not allowing me to do what I need to do now and now is my time to create my fortune for 4,500 and maybe for even 5000 years and so I need to be very aware of the consciousness with which I engage with karma, and all those other things that interfere with my karma. 

 

I have all these waste thoughts and then when I see you what do I think about.  I need to have the attitude of brotherly love and so what I can do today to reinforce my tapasya is to make sure that in the time when I am not sitting down in yoga, at that time through all the things that I am doing for myself -  lokik work or service, pay attention to my consciousness at that time and that is going to enable my tapasya to be stronger. 

 

So karma yoga.  Karma consciousness and then yoga, my connection, and then yoga in action.  Action in yoga but yoga in action and both of these things are reminding me of the same thing.  The quality of my awareness as I engage on the field of action and more and more Baba is bringing us to the point of reminding us that we have a short time to become karmateet and settle everything and accumulate what I need to accumulate.

 

So in terms of karmateet - every time I have waste thoughts about someone or another I am adding to my Karma.  It is more burden that I now have to clear and the burden of the present is greater than the burden of the past because now I have gyan.  Now I understand yoga and if I am still going in the opposite direction then Baba is going to say: child when you didn’t know, you said sorry Baba, I didn’t know, but now that you know, what excuse do you have now.  Now there are no excuses.   So Holi - forget the past and focus on God’s company. 

 

At Holi they colour people with colours and Baba says there is one colour that is the strongest colour of all.  Fast colour.  A colour that will not run.  A fast colour stays and does not run into other clothes that are in the washing.

So the fast colour is God’s company and it colours you with God’s qualities and so the more I stay in companionship with Baba and that colour of His companionship will colour me and will stay.

 

It is amazing how Baba gives us so much knowledge.  The Ocean, and then Baba also condenses it to its essence so that we can use it and practise it because on the field of action we can’t remember a whole murli and it is time to act right now.  The churning should have happened before and now it is time to act. If I remember the essence on the field of karma then the good karma will begin to accumulate and it applies everywhere.  Here, outside, anywhere.  I just have to be very aware of what is my consciousness, my stage and if it slips away from soul consciousness there is going to be a problem.  A big or a little thorn.  Something or other.

Sudesh Didi – 24th August 2022 Morning Class, GCH, London: To share love and happiness is real service

4 September 2022

Om shanti. There is a difference between mercy and love. Mercy means help; mercy means cooperation. Mercy is when you see that there is weakness, sickness, or poverty; when someone is in a state of degradation, or distress, mercy is the last source. When you have mercy for someone, you want to give them immediate help; you want to save them. Mercy is for after a situation has happened when damage has been done. When you are wealthy, no one will need to have mercy on you. But if you have love, you would want to make the poor become wealthy.

Parents do not have mercy on their child; parents have love for the child. They give money; they give time; they give energy; they give their whole life. Similarly, the conference age, you can see that the devotees get mercy and children get love. Baba says, “I love you, so, do not ask for mercy. I am preparing you, not only I love you, the whole world will love you. Not only will they love you, they will worship you, respect to you and follow you.

This is His love, but it is in the packet of knowledge. First, Baba gives knowledge. Through knowledge. we are able to understand where we were and where we have reached. From satopradhan (completely pure), we now become tamopradhan (completely impure). And tamopradhan has to become satopradhan again. But how? By keeping the consciousness of my original stage of being satopradhan. Where I was, I have to reach that goal. So, we need to have a clear goal, first of all, though it is the last mantra, but that is the first mantra. Just like in a school, in the college, in the university, you have a goal to achieve, a degree to become a surgeon, an engineer or a pilot. You have a goal first. And then you start to work towards it. Study, exercise, practice, developing skills and specialities, everything.

So, the first mantra is Hum so, so hum, I was that I will become that, I am that. For that I need effort. When I see that the clothes have become dirty, I want to clean it. I want to clean it because I realise that it was clean before. I know it was clean before, I’ve got to make it clean again. So, now that we realise, we were pure, we were divine and elevated, we want to become that elevated and pure again.

How do I become pure and elevated again? By remembering, though you don't become pure instantly. It is the method. Baba gives the strength. Through Manmanabhav (fix the mind on One), He gives the aim of Madhyajibhav (see the one in the middle, that is, Vishnu), so we can keep the goal whilst performing actions. It is not just the mantra of Manmanabhav alone; these two mantras are together. So, the aim and objective is clear, what do you have to do, you put that into action and Baba gives you strength for your actions.

So, through remembrance, I create confidence and self-respect. Through the power Baba gives, you have intoxication and determination; you know who is inspiring you, and you know the method to become because Baba teaches us. This is your birthright, and through this, you become worthy. He teaches us how to become pure through actions. This is His love. He does not have to give mercy, but it is love that makes you.

Mercy is temporary support. You are sick; you don't have money, someone has mercy can pay the bill in the hospital. This is mercy. Someone who is blind has difficulty crossing the road, you hold their hand and take them across the road. If someone is poor and hungry, you have mercy and give them some food. This is temporary support.

Mercy is temporary; love is permanent. Baba helps us remove difficulties, but He also takes the responsibility and gives energy for the future as well. This is God’s Love. And for that, He has to give the whole knowledge. Therefore, He gives us knowledge of the whole cycle, the understanding of the cycle of how we go through different stages. Then, we perform actions, based on the knowledge of karma philosophy. It is not that God's mercy will do everything. Everything is connected with action. Don't ask for blessing and don't ask for anything. Baba does not do bribery. Human beings accept the reward offered to them and then they do the job. Baba does not do that. You also remember that you do not receive in this way. You have to perform actions.

Performing actions in remembrance and remembrance in action. One is physical action; when we are in this household, a householder, we perform physical actions. It is my house; I have to clean it using my physical organs. Through action, we eat, wash clothes and clean the house. To clean is an action. The house is dirty; I have to clean it. So, actions in remembrance are, whilst cleaning, I put that energy that I am not disturbed. It is not that I get angry when somebody has made a house dirty. When one gets cross and gets into a fight, “I cleaned it, and you have immediately made it dirty again. I put everything in order you have disordered it again.” I have to redo it, and I have to remember to do it with silence. I have to do this. I have to do it with patience. I put power into my actions.


Yoga in action is when you put power in action afterwards, the remembrance of virtue, like the remembrance of patience. It is to put the power of virtues based on my foundation of purity in order to help. Through pure consciousness, we apply the virtues.


Action in yoga is different. When you are in a temple, you are a saligram, you are a soul. The soul is doing action but the statues doing certain action. So, I the soul, as saligram, am also doing action. The soul means mind and intellect and sanskaras. So, in that my actions, it is as though I'm sitting in meditation when I'm doing action. Who is acting? The soul is acting, but the reflection is through the features: the expression is through the eye; the joy through stability. So, they are also actions and expressions. Thought is an action; drishti is action; vibration is action. So, you are immersed in that already. It is like something is already in a pot. In the pot, there is honey. When you put something into the pot of honey, it brings out the sweetness having absorbed the honey. It is different when something is in the pot, dried, and then, you add honey in it.

So, Baba mentions the difference between the two today. So, and there is deep consciousness, then internally, you are peaceful, loveful, powerful, joyful, and always cheerful. With your cheerful face, you can do the highest service. It is not smiling superficially because of my duty as a flight attendant, and the passengers are coming. Then inside I am not happy; we should finish early but the flight is delayed. (Everyone laughed) But I have a duty to smile but I am not immersed in happiness. So, there is a difference. So, cheerful face, happy heart, then our consciousness is the best service. There are many other aspects in the Murli for us to reflect on.  Om shanti.
